Abstract

The invention relates to a clamping chuck for a tool comprising a device for supplying a cooling agent and/or lubricants to a feeding channel of the tool maintained by the clamping chuck. The clamping chuck comprises a sleeve for coupling a feed pipe for supplying a cooling agent and/or lubricants, the sleeve provided with a tubular element and an adjusting screw which is arranged in such a way that it is displaceable with respect to the clamping chuck in the direction of the longitudinal axis thereof.
